£5,000 of items stolen from Carmarthen’s B&Q

DYFED-POWYS POLICE is appealing for information following a theft of goods worth almost £5,000 from the B&Q store in Carmarthen.

The theft took place between 6-9pm on Monday, April 9.

The suspect is described as a white man in his 40s, tall, of broad build with short brown light hair. There may have been two other men operating with him.

Items taken include 16 Mira showers, three Yale Conexis smart lock door handles and six Makita drills.

Anyone with information that can help officers with their investigation, or anyone who is offered these items, is asked to report it to PC Martyn Tweedie 646 by calling 101.
